Transaction 79efaae7ef628c07810a19ebe44c2048aeb2c79a401e94655cf67bf8bf4a7afe

1 Input
2 Outputs
  • 79efaae7ef628c07810a19ebe44c2048aeb2c79a401e94655cf67bf8bf4a7afe:0
  • value  990545
    address  3MuZCBVpYSRpBCdKkfxjZFW2xsxVCtsmhJ
  • 79efaae7ef628c07810a19ebe44c2048aeb2c79a401e94655cf67bf8bf4a7afe:1
  • value  36805499
    address  3DtwfJ3UGEveLHCFmaWAhBR1zH9y9L3m1B